Understanding Structured Cabling

Systematic cabling is a holistic wiring framework that acts as the foundation for contemporary communication systems. charlotte nc is engineered to accommodate multiple types of equipment and technologies, enabling for effective data flow across a infrastructure. By structuring cables and connected parts into a uniform system, organized wiring offers a reliable infrastructure that can respond to evolving technology needs.

This wiring infrastructure typically includes of several components, including horizontal cabling, backbone cabling, and data spaces. All element plays a particular task in ensuring that data transmits efficiently between devices such as PCs, database servers, and communication equipment. By implementing systematic cabling, organizations can minimize disruption and reduce repair costs, making it a vital investment for companies that trust in technology.

Moreover, structured cabling infrastructures are crafted with flexibility in consideration. As a company grows or tech advances, the cabling infrastructure can be readily changed or enhanced to accommodate new devices and software. This versatility not only enhances the performance of the telecommunication framework but also future-proofs an organization against swift tech advancements.

Benefits of Structured Cabling Infrastructure

Organized cabling infrastructure offer a range of benefits that improve the effectiveness and dependability of data transmission systems. One of the main benefits is better arrangement. By using a uniform cabling system, businesses can minimize the mess associated with traditional wiring approaches. This organization not only makes diagnosis simpler but also guarantees that future expansions and changes can be implemented smoothly without disrupting the whole system.

Another major advantage is flexibility. Organized cabling is designed to support a wide array of applications and systems, making it easy for companies to adapt to evolving needs. As businesses grow or technology advances, structured cabling infrastructure allow for seamless upgrades and extensions. This flexibility ensures that businesses can allocate resources in their infrastructure without the fear of obsolescence, ultimately leading to financial savings in the long run.

In addition, structured cabling systems enhance performance and reliability. The use of premium cables and parts guarantees quicker information delivery and reduced latency. This is critical for modern applications that require high data capacity, such as video calls and cloud services. Moreover, a well-implemented organized cabling infrastructure minimizes the risk of service interruptions, ensuring that connections remains uninterrupted and efficient.
